How to create a GetFIT! profile
First step is to make a thread with the subject line "[Insert name here]'s Profile". Now, here's where we're gonna get personal. Okay, well, as personal (or not) as you want it. Your first initial post on your profile should be your info. A sample of what you can put is below (you mad add or delete as much as you want, make it yours):

After your initial post, you may double post underneath of that a post for everyday you log your exercise. So, for example, you post your initial post, then make a reply to your original with your info with your exercises for the day. Say you log your exercise, then do more later in the day you want to log you would now edit your exercise post for that day. So, basically, it is a post a day for your log. Other people are more than welcome to comment on your profile and daily exercises, as you are allowed to respond. Just keep your exercise logs as a post a day in your profiles.
Every time you exercise, you log it in your profile. It can be as simple as saying "10 bicep curls", or you could go on and create a whole story of how your day went and all the exercise you got in during that time. The more you log, the more you earn! Every exercise you log will be watched by the staff here and you will be awarded badges of different sorts. For example, there will be badges for doing your first exercise ever here at GetFIT!, then thereafter, you will be awarded badges that are relevant to the type of exercises you do.
